Cape Rukavitsie is a physical feature (cape) in Aleutians East Borough.

| Feature Name: | Cape Rukavitsie | 
| Category: | Alaska physical, cultural and historic features | 
| Feature Type: | Physical | 
| Class: | Cape | 
| Description: | on S coast of Unimak I., Aleutian Islands. | 
| History: | "Russian name published by Father Veniaminov (1840, v. 1, p. 211) meaning ""gloves"" or ""mittens.""" | 
| Borough: | Aleutians East Borough | 
| Latitude: | 54.630279541 | 
| Longitude: | -164.038604736 |
